Fitness training platform
A 12 week fitness app for Men's Health — skill-based onboarding, 130 shot exercises, gamification, and a daily engagement loop. Designed and shipped in 6 months.
Process & Approach
Wireframe testing with fitness editors and the content lead surfaced friction around instruction complexity and step length. We simplified the language, shortened timers, and moved fitness level setup into onboarding to keep the workout flow clean. The wireframes validated pacing and journey logic before we committed to visual design.

Early feedback showed transitions between workouts felt static. I worked with trainers to align motion with real rest pacing and breathing cadence. Each transition became a cue — the screen gently shifted between exercises, rest timers appeared with form previews, and the workout ended with a motivational quote that reinforced progress. It transformed the experience from functional to emotional.
industry
Fitness, iOS
timeframe
6 months
team
Product design · interaction design · visual design · design systems · accessibility · prototyping · lean testing
skills & tools
Design lead · content lead · Jr. designer · PM

Login, daily dashboard and workout entry — designed to get users from open to moving in as few steps as possible.

Active workout, rest moment and progress tracking — the full engagement loop designed to keep users consistent across 12 weeks.
Motion and timing designed to match real rest periods, keeping workouts on pace and users in flow.
Illustrated form tips and lighter options built into every exercise, reducing injury risk and keeping all levels engaged.
What Shipped
Skill-based onboarding replacing manual level selection across all user flows
130 custom exercises shot with a fitness expert with animated illustrations for every one
Full gamification, logging, timers and progress tracking system built and delivered
Launched on schedule for the January resolution campaign
What I'd do differently
Build completion rate and drop-off tracking in from day one, not as an afterthought
More rounds of usability testing on the core daily loop before launch
Design for platform scalability earlier — upgradeable content tiers letting users grow with the product over time
Invest more in the content lead alignment process upfront to reduce late-stage pathway changes





